What are the typical closing dates for Amazon warehouses?

The colossus of online retail, Amazon, has become an indispensable component of contemporary buying, particularly during the holidays. With its extensive network of fulfillment centers and warehouses, Amazon guarantees on-time delivery of your holiday purchases. But even this titan of e-commerce pauses during some holidays. Amazon warehouses have historically closed on major holidays like Thanksgiving and Christmas Day. These days are widely observed and honored, giving Amazon staff members a chance to unwind and spend quality time with their loved ones away from the bustle of package sorters and conveyor belts.

Is Amazon closing some of its warehouses?

Over 1,300 employees will be impacted by Amazon’s announcement that it will close three of its more than thirty UK warehouses as well as seven smaller delivery locations. Employees from Amazon’s sizable warehouses in Gourock, Western Scotland, Hemel Hempstead, Hertfordshire, and Doncaster will be given positions at other sites.
 

Why is Amazon closing warehouses UK?

The decision to close the UK warehouses was made following an assessment of the company’s operations, an Amazon representative told the BBC, adding it was “completely unrelated” to the broader cuts, which mostly affect office workers.
